The 16-bit days were like the wild west when porting between systems. Any time there was a game on both SNES and Genesis, chances were their were major differences (and not just limitations based on hardware), or a completely different game. Check out side by side videos of games like Robocop vs Terminator, Samurai Showdown, Pit Fighter, etc.
